.net Maui Color Transparent

3 min read Jun 04, 2024
.net Maui Color Transparent

Créer des interfaces utilisateur transparentes avec .NET MAUI

.NET MAUI offre une multitude de possibilités pour personnaliser vos applications mobiles, y compris la gestion de la transparence des éléments d'interface utilisateur.

Qu'est-ce que la transparence ?

La transparence, dans le contexte de l'interface utilisateur, fait référence à la capacité d'un élément à laisser voir les éléments situés en arrière-plan. La transparence est souvent utilisée pour créer des effets visuels uniques, comme des fenêtres flottantes ou des éléments de fond semi-transparents.

Utiliser la transparence dans .NET MAUI

.NET MAUI utilise le concept de "Opacité" pour gérer la transparence. La propriété d'opacité est une valeur numérique entre 0 et 1, où 0 représente complètement transparent et 1 représente complètement opaque.

Exemple pratique :

Pour rendre un élément de fond semi-transparent, vous pouvez utiliser la propriété BackgroundColor et lui attribuer une couleur avec un alpha spécifié. Par exemple :


    
        
    

Ce code crée un fond bleu semi-transparent avec une opacité de 0.5, ce qui signifie que le fond sera 50% transparent.

Points importants à retenir:

  • La transparence peut être appliquée à divers éléments d'interface utilisateur, y compris les boutons, les étiquettes, les images et les vues.
  • Vous pouvez contrôler l'opacité d'un élément de manière dynamique, ce qui vous permet de créer des effets d'animation intéressants.
  • La transparence excessive peut rendre une interface utilisateur difficile à lire. Utilisez la transparence avec parcimonie pour un meilleur résultat.

En conclusion:

.NET MAUI offre un moyen simple et flexible de créer des interfaces utilisateur transparentes. La transparence peut être utilisée pour améliorer l'apparence de votre application et créer des effets visuels uniques. N'hésitez pas à expérimenter avec différentes valeurs d'opacité pour trouver l'effet souhaité.

Mots-clés: .NET MAUI, transparence, Opacité, interface utilisateur, effets visuels.

Related Post